Carbon monoxide alarm triggers evacuation near Boulder StEvans CO

audio iconFire & Arson
Near Boulder St, Evans, CO 80620

Fire and EMS units respond to a carbon monoxide alarm near Boulder Street. Occupants smell gas but report no illness and are advised to evacuate.
